On Sat, Jan 21, 2017 at 11:09:20PM -0500, Tom Rini wrote: > On Sun, Jan 22, 2017 at 12:45:44PM +0900, Masahiro Yamada wrote: > > Hi. > > > > > > 2017-01-22 8:02 GMT+09:00 Tom Rini <tr...@konsulko.com>: > > > On Sat, Jan 21, 2017 at 11:48:33AM +0100, Jagan Teki wrote: > > > > > >> Cc: Tom Rini <tr...@konsulko.com> > > >> Signed-off-by: Jagan Teki <ja...@openedev.com> > > > > > > Note: theadorable_debug grows by ~161 bytes in SPL as it had been > > > enabling BOARD_LATE_INIT only for non-SPL which is now not allowed. > > > > > > Applied to u-boot/master, thanks! > > > > Now, CONFIG_BOARD_LATE_INIT can be enabled/disabled > > from menuconfig, but generally this is not user-configurable > > because disabling it will skip needed init procedure. > > > > I thought the right thing to do was > > [1] Make each board "select BOARD_LATE_INIT" > > > > or > > > > [2] Change board_late_init() into a weak function so that > > each board file can overrides it, then deprecate > > CONFIG_BOARD_LATE_INIT. > > In the fullness of time this should become a select, I agree. However, > it's more than a bit difficult to figure out where to, and then > automatically whack in, a 'select' line. I have something almost > working locally (that I'll just need to fixup the Kconfig files in, > after adding lines close to where they go) but like things that we can > clean up once 'imply' is a valid word, we really need to get things > converted, and then cleaned up. Thanks!
So, what I came up with is: $ for F in `git grep -l BOARD_LATE_INIT configs/`;do \ T=`grep CONFIG_TARGET_ $F | sed -e 's/CONFIG_//' -e 's/=y//'` ; \ A=`grep CONFIG_ARCH_ $F | sed -e 's/CONFIG_//' -e 's/=y//' | head -n 1`; \ [ -z "$T" -a ! -z "$A" ] && sed -i -e \ "s#config "$A$"#config $A\n\tselect BOARD_LATE_INIT#" \ `git grep -lE "config $A$"` || \ sed -i -e "s#config "$T$"#config $T\n\tselect BOARD_LATE_INIT#" \ `git grep -lE "config $T$"`; done Followed by editing all modified Kconfig files, and a few hand additions that I found weren't covered by the above tests (sandbox and then oddly a few Tegra boards). I'm size-testing a build now and it looks like I've got a few things to fixup still. -- Tom
